Sweden - Acidified Milk Production from Whole Milk

Since 2014, Sweden Acidified Milk Production from Whole Milk fell by 1.3% year on year. With 127.67 Thousand Metric Tons in 2019, the country was number 14 among other countries in Acidified Milk Production from Whole Milk. Sweden is overtaken by Austria, which was ranked number 13 at 145.3 Thousand Metric Tons and is followed by Norway at 109.4 Thousand Metric Tons. Germany topped the ranking with 2,020.19 Thousand Metric Tons in 2019, that is -1.3% compared to 2018. Spain, France and United Kingdom resp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. United Kingdom recorded the best 5 years average growth at +29.1% per year, while Turkey witnessed the worst performance at -74.8% per year.
